Abstract
Based on the trialism of science, technology and engineering, its category and way of thinking of systems engineering is introspected. And the necessity and feasibility of establishing the results-oriented systems engineering (abbr. ROSE), which belongs to the engineering category, is put forward. The new being which ROSE creates is in the form of system, and the process is of elements-integrating and whole-emerging. Its three principles: the results-oriented principle, lean-system principle and meta-integration principle are described. Moreover, the logic process of ROSE, whose activity elements are classified to two levels of system cognition and system practice, are discussed. Finally, an empirical analysis on ROSE is presented.
